Many women diagnosed with ovarian cancer actually complained of symptoms of the disease at least four months before they were diagnosed.
Penn State researchers have found a sign that could lead to earlier detection and treatment of ovarian cancer.
Psychosocial factors may indeed be important clinically in the course of ovarian cancer.
Education about ovarian cancer is essential, as almost 70 percent of women with the common epithelial ovarian cancer are not diagnosed until the disease is advanced in stage.
